Finding kelly blue book value for '99 mustang 35th anniversary?

May 15, 2005 5 Replies

How can I search kelly blue book to see the value of a 35th anniversary '99 Mustang ? KBB doesn't have an option where I can choose this model car. The car's red, it's a coupe, and it's being sold for $7,000 , and the guy specifically says "Mustang 35th anniversary:".



Thanks for the info.


all 99 cars have the 35 anny badges. they just made so many 35 anny packages for gt`s only. chrome wheels hood scoop and black honeycomb tail panels and a black hood decal. and at $7000.00 it must be a v6 car. if its not a gt or a gt with the above stuff on the car it`s just a 99 v6 car. mp
